#0 dbg_break () at /home/arda/ddnet/src/base/system.cpp:184 No locals. #1 0x0000555555932f13 in dbg_assert_imp (filename=0x5555559518d8 "/home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p", line=1129, test=0, msg=0x7fffe9f47150 "The device surface format fetching failed.") at /home/arda/ddnet/src/base/system.cpp:177 No locals. #2 0x00005555555bb2fc in CCommandProcessorFragment_Vulkan::SetError (this=0x555555cfd760, pErr=0x555555952408 "The device surface format fetching failed.", pErrStrExtra=0x0)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:1129 aError = "The device surface format fetching failed.\000\000|\000\000\000\006\000\000\000\000\000\000\000\060\002@\000\000\000\000\000 \000\000\340\377\177\000\000P\000\000\000\000\000\000\000Ѝt\340\377\177\000\000{H|\364\377\177\000\000\240\222\"\340\377\177\000\000A\a\020\365\377\177\000\000[\000\000\000w\000\000\000\310r\364\351\377\177\000\000`\232\"\340\377\177\000\000Pr\364\351\377\177\000\000\310r\364\351\377\177\000\000=\036|\364\377\177\000\000Ѝt\340\377\177\000\000`\232\"\340\377\177\000\000 \251\275UUU\000\000\300r\364\351\377\177\000\000\000\000\000\000\033\000\000\000\030s"... #3 0x00005555555caf79 in CCommandProcessorFragment_Vulkan::GetFormat (this=0x555555cfd760)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:3936 SurfFormats = 0 Res = VK_ERROR_SURFACE_LOST_KHR vSurfFormatList = { >> = { _M_impl = {> = {<__gnu_cxx::new_allocator> = {}, }, >::_Vector_impl_data> = {_M_start = 0x7fffe0025f60, _M_finish = 0x7fffe0025f68, _M_end_of_storage = 0x7fffe9f47640}, }}, } #4 0x00005555555cb320 in CCommandProcessorFragment_Vulkan::CreateSwapChain (this=0x555555cfd760, OldSwapChain=@0x7fffe9f47760: 0x0)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:4000 VKSurfCap = {minImageCount = 4, maxImageCount = 0, currentExtent = {width = 4294967295, height = 4294967295}, minImageExtent = {width = 1, height = 1}, maxImageExtent = { width = 16384, height = 16384}, maxImageArrayLayers = 1, supportedTransforms = 1, currentTransform = VK_SURFACE_TRANSFORM_IDENTITY_BIT_KHR, supportedCompositeAlpha = 3, supportedUsageFlags = 159} PresentMode = VK_PRESENT_MODE_MAILBOX_KHR SwapImgCount = 5 UsageFlags = 17 TransformFlagBits = VK_SURFACE_TRANSFORM_IDENTITY_BIT_KHR SwapInfo = {sType = 3758111904, pNext = 0x555555cfe718, flags = 5, surface = 0x13c89e02ec07f800, minImageCount = 3925112528, imageFormat = 32767, imageColorSpace = 1432246591, imageExtent = {width = 21845, height = 3925112576}, imageArrayLayers = 32767, imageUsage = 1439688472, imageSharingMode = 21845, queueFamilyIndexCount = 4294939439, pQueueFamilyIndices = 0x13c89e02ec07f800, preTransform = 3925112576, compositeAlpha = 32767, presentMode = 1432139387, clipped = 21845, oldSwapchain = 0x7f00e0003ff8} SwapchainCreateRes = 32767 pCritErrorMsg = 0x5555555fcb61 (VkImage_T**, VkImage_T**, std::allocator&)+54> "\220H\213E\370dH+\004%(" #5 0x00005555555d1fb9 in CCommandProcessorFragment_Vulkan::InitVulkanSwapChain (this=0x555555cfd760, OldSwapChain=@0x7fffe9f47760: 0x0)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:5856 No locals. #6 0x00005555555cff25 in CCommandProcessorFragment_Vulkan::RecreateSwapChain (this=0x555555cfd760)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:5397 Ret = 0 OldSwapChain = 0x0 OldSwapChainImageCount = 5 #7 0x00005555555c1ee3 in CCommandProcessorFragment_Vulkan::PrepareFrame (this=0x555555cfd760)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:2287 AcqResult = VK_ERROR_OUT_OF_DATE_KHR CommandBuffer = @0x555555cfe76c: 0x78000000000 BeginInfo = {sType = VK_STRUCTURE_TYPE_INSTANCE_CREATE_INFO, pNext = 0x7fffe9f47838, flags = 3925112884, pInheritanceInfo = 0x2} RenderPassInfo = {sType = 3925112912, pNext = 0x1, renderPass = 0x7fffe9f47840, framebuffer = 0x7fffe9f47aa0, renderArea = {offset = {x = 1444890680, y = 1024}, extent = { width = 3758407728, height = 32767}}, clearValueCount = 3758407616, pClearValues = 0x7fffe00b2e10} ClearColorVal = {color = {float32 = {-4.10590363e+19, 4.59163468e-41, -4.07708763e+19, 4.59163468e-41}, int32 = {-535923776, 32767, -535989296, 32767}, uint32 = {3759043520, 32767, 3758978000, 32767}}, depthStencil = {depth = -4.10590363e+19, stencil = 32767}} #8 0x00005555555c26cb in CCommandProcessorFragment_Vulkan::NextFrame (this=0x555555cfd760)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:2405 No locals. #9 0x00005555555d4a45 in CCommandProcessorFragment_Vulkan::Cmd_Swap (this=0x555555cfd760, pCommand=0x5555561f4878)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:6657 No locals. #10 0x00005555555bc7f5 in CCommandProcessorFragment_Vulkan::RegisterCommands()::{lambda(CCommandBuffer::SCommand const*,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&)#54}::operator()(CCommandBuffer::SCommand const*,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&) const (__closure=0x555555cff020, pBaseCommand=0x5555561f4878, ExecBuffer=...)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:1247 this = 0x555555cfd760 #11 0x000055555562b364 in std::__invoke_impl(std::__invoke_other, CCommandProcessorFragment_Vulkan::RegisterCommands()::{lambda(CCommandBuffer::SCommand const*,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&)#54}&, CCommandBuffer::SCommand const*&&,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&) (__f=...) at /usr/include/c++/10.2/bits/invoke.h:60 No locals. #12 0x000055555561003f in std::__invoke_r(CCommandProcessorFragment_Vulkan::RegisterCommands()::{lambda(CCommandBuffer::SCommand const*,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&)#54}&, CCommandBuffer::SCommand const*&&,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&) (__fn=...) at /usr/include/c++/10.2/bits/invoke.h:113 No locals. #13 0x00005555555f3894 in std::_Function_handler::_M_invoke(std::_Any_data const&, CCommandBuffer::SCommand const*&&,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&) (__functor=..., __args#0=@0x7fffe9f47a30: 0x5555561f4878, __args#1=...) at /usr/include/c++/10.2/bits/std_function.h:291 No locals. #14 0x00005555555ea7f2 in std::function::operator()(CCommandBuffer::SCommand const*,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&) const (this=0x555555cff020, __args#0=0x5555561f4878, __args#1=...) at /usr/include/c++/10.2/bits/std_function.h:622 No locals. #15 0x00005555555d2f80 in CCommandProcessorFragment_Vulkan::RunCommand (this=0x555555cfd760, pBaseCommand=0x5555561f4878) at /home/arda/ddnet/src/engine/client/backend/vulkan/backend_vulkan.cpp:6278 CallbackObj = @0x555555cfeff8: {m_IsRenderCommand = false, m_FillExecuteBuffer = {> = {> = {}, }, = {static _M_max_size = 16, static _M_max_align = 8, _M_functor = {_M_unused = {_M_object = 0x7fffffff9250, _M_const_object = 0x7fffffff9250, _M_function_pointer = 0x7fffffff9250, _M_member_pointer = (void (std::_Undefined_class::*)(std::_Undefined_class * const)) 0x7fffffff9250, this adjustment 93824992883822}, _M_pod_data = "P\222\377\377\377\177\000\000n4_UUU\000"}, _M_manager = 0x5555555f36d9 ::_M_manager(std::_Any_data&, std::_Any_data const&, std::_Manager_operation)>}, _M_invoker = 0x5555555f365d ::_M_invoke(std::_Any_data const&,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&, CCommandBuffer::SCommand const*&&)>}, m_CommandCB = {> = {> = {}, }, = {static _M_max_size = 16, static _M_max_align = 8, _M_functor = {_M_unused = {_M_object = 0x555555cfd760, _M_const_object = 0x555555cfd760, _M_function_pointer = 0x555555cfd760, _M_member_pointer = (void (std::_Undefined_class::*)(std::_Undefined_class * const)) 0x555555cfd760, this adjustment 93825000273504}, _M_pod_data = "`\327\317UUU\000\000`\366\317UUU\000"}, _M_manager = 0x5555555f38b1 ::_M_manager(std::_Any_data&, std::_Any_data const&, std::_Manager_operation)>}, _M_invoker = 0x5555555f3836 ::_M_invoke(std::_Any_data const&, CCommandBuffer::SCommand const*&&, CCommandProcessorFragment_Vulkan::SRenderCommandExecuteBuffer&)>}} Buffer = {m_Command = CCommandBuffer::CMD_SWAP, m_pRawCommand = 0x5555561f4878, m_ThreadIndex = 0, m_EstimatedRenderCallCount = 0, m_Buffer = 0x7fffe00a12f0, m_BufferOff = 24960, m_aDescriptors = {_M_elems = {{m_Descriptor = 0x0, m_pPools = 0x0, m_PoolIndex = 18446744073709551615}, {m_Descriptor = 0x0, m_pPools = 0x0, m_PoolIndex = 18446744073709551615}}}, m_IndexBuffer = 0x7fffe00d0940, m_ClearColorInRenderThread = false, m_HasDynamicState = false, m_Viewport = {x = 0, y = -3.6945139e+25, width = 4.59163468e-41, height = -nan(0x7f932e), minDepth = 4.59163468e-41, maxDepth = -nan(0x7f932f)}, m_Scissor = {offset = {x = 32767, y = 43}, extent = {width = 0, height = 230}}} CanStartThread = false Ret = true #16 0x000055555565f00b in CCommandProcessor_SDL_GL::RunBuffer (this=0x555555cc8940, pBuffer=0x555555c4dc40) at /home/arda/ddnet/src/engine/client/backend_sdl.cpp:248 pCommand = 0x5555561f4878 #17 0x000055555565e624 in CGraphicsBackend_Threaded::ThreadFunc (pUser=0x555555bd9e60) at /home/arda/ddnet/src/engine/client/backend_sdl.cpp:77 pSelf = 0x555555bd9e60 Lock = {_M_device = 0x555555bd9e70, _M_owns = true} #18 0x0000555555934496 in thread_run (user=0x555555d026e0) at /home/arda/ddnet/src/base/system.cpp:721 data = 0x555555d026e0 threadfunc = 0x55555565e562 u = 0x555555bd9e60 #19 0x00007ffff5243eae in start_thread (arg=0x7fffe9f48640) at pthread_create.c:463 ret = pd = 0x7fffe9f48640 unwind_buf = {cancel_jmp_buf = {{jmp_buf = {140737118504512, -6235385349759691459, 140737488327470, 140737488327471, 0, 140737118504512, 6235416097490081085, 6235405516771562813}, m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x0, 0x0}, data = {prev = 0x0, cleanup = 0x0, canceltype = 0}}} not_first_call = 0 #20 0x00007ffff51732ff in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95 No locals. logging debugredirect: The logging output mode is off. logging file: The current logfile is "gdb.txt". logging overwrite: Whether logging overwrites or appends to the log file is off. logging redirect: The logging output mode is off.